--- type: "Bill" title: "PROP TX-HEARINGS AND TRAINING" description: "Amends the Property Tax Code. Provides that courses and training for the Certified Illinois Assessing Officer certificate shall be held in a manner and format deemed appropriate by the Department of Revenue (currently, required to be held at various convenient locations throughout the State). Removes a requirement that the hearing concerning the tentative equalization factor shall be held in either Chicago or Springfield. Effective January 1, 2023." jurisdiction: "us/states/il" legislature: "Illinois General Assembly" session: "102nd" identifier: "SB 3685" citation: "Illinois SB 3685 (102nd)" classification: ["bill"] subjects: [] status: "enacted" primary_sponsors: ["Michael J.
